ROOT  6.07/01
Reference Guide
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ups Pages
TTableDescriptor Member List

This is the complete list of members for TTableDescriptor, including all inherited members.

AbstractMethod(const char *method) const TObject
Add(TDataSet *dataset)TDataSetinlinevirtual
AddAt(const void *c)TTableDescriptorvirtual
AddAt(const void *c, Int_t i)TTableDescriptorvirtual
AddAt(const tableDescriptor_st &element, const char *comment, Int_t indx)TTableDescriptorvirtual
AddAt(TDataSet *dataset, Int_t idx=0)TTableDescriptorvirtual
AddAtAndExpand(TDataSet *dataset, Int_t idx=0)TDataSetvirtual
AddFirst(TDataSet *dataset)TDataSetvirtual
AddLast(TDataSet *dataset)TDataSetvirtual
AddMain(TDataSet *set)TDataSetprotected
Adopt(Int_t n, void *array)TTablevirtual
AppendPad(Option_t *option="")TObjectvirtual
AppendRows(const void *row, UInt_t nRows)TTablevirtual
AsString(void *buf, EColumnType type, Int_t width, std::ostream &out) const TTablevirtual
At(Int_t i) const TTable
begin() const TTableDescriptorinline
BoundsOk(const char *where, Int_t at) const TTableinlineprotected
Browse(TBrowser *b)TTablevirtual
ClassName() const TObjectvirtual
Clear(Option_t *opt="")TTableprotectedvirtual
Clone(const char *newname="") const TDataSetvirtual
ColumnByName(const Char_t *columnName=0) const TTableDescriptor
ColumnName(Int_t columnIndex) const TTableDescriptorinline
ColumnSize(Int_t columnIndex) const TTableDescriptorinline
ColumnSize(const Char_t *columnName=0) const TTableDescriptor
ColumnType(Int_t columnIndex) const TTableDescriptorinline
ColumnType(const Char_t *columnName=0) const TTableDescriptor
Compare(const TObject *obj) const TNamedvirtual
Copy(TObject &named) const TNamedvirtual
CopyRows(const TTable *srcTable, Long_t srcRow=0, Long_t dstRow=0, Long_t nRows=0, Bool_t expand=kFALSE)TTable
CopySet(TTable &array)TTablevirtual
CopyStruct(Char_t *dest, const Char_t *src)TTableprotected
Create()TTableprotected
CreateLeafList() const TTableDescriptor
Delete(Option_t *opt="")TTableprotectedvirtual
DeleteRows(Long_t indx, UInt_t nRows=1)TTablevirtual
Dimensions(Int_t columnIndex) const TTableDescriptorinline
Dimensions(const Char_t *columnName=0) const TTableDescriptor
DistancetoPrimitive(Int_t px, Int_t py)TObjectvirtual
DoError(int level, const char *location, const char *fmt, va_list va) const TObjectprotectedvirtual
Draw(Option_t *opt)TTableinlinevirtual
Draw(TCut varexp, TCut selection, Option_t *option="", Int_t nentries=1000000000, Int_t firstentry=0)TTablevirtual
Draw(const char *varexp, const char *selection, Option_t *option="", Int_t nentries=1000000000, Int_t firstentry=0)TTablevirtual
DrawClass() const TObjectvirtual
DrawClone(Option_t *option="") const TObjectvirtual
Dump() const TObjectvirtual
EBitOpt enum nameTDataSet
EColumnType enum nameTTable
EDataSetPass enum nameTDataSet
end() const TTableDescriptorinline
EntryLoop(const Char_t *exprFileName, Int_t &action, TObject *obj, Int_t nentries=1000000000, Int_t firstentry=0, Option_t *option="")TTableprotectedvirtual
Error(const char *method, const char *msgfmt,...) const TObjectvirtual
ESetBits enum nameTDataSet
EStatusBits enum nameTObject
ETableBits enum nameTTable
Execute(const char *method, const char *params, Int_t *error=0)TObjectvirtual
Execute(TMethod *method, TObjArray *params, Int_t *error=0)TObjectvirtual
ExecuteEvent(Int_t event, Int_t px, Int_t py)TObjectvirtual
Fatal(const char *method, const char *msgfmt,...) const TObjectvirtual
fgColDescriptorsTTableDescriptorprotectedstatic
fgCommentsNameTTableDescriptorprotectedstatic
fgMainSetTDataSetprotectedstatic
fgTypeNameTTablestatic
FillBuffer(char *&buffer)TNamedvirtual
Find(const char *path) const TDataSetvirtual
FindByName(const char *name, const char *path="", Option_t *opt="") const TDataSetvirtual
FindByPath(const char *path) const TDataSetvirtual
FindByTitle(const char *title, const char *path="", Option_t *opt="") const TDataSetvirtual
FindObject(const char *name) const TDataSetinlinevirtual
FindObject(const TObject *o) const TDataSetinlinevirtual
First() const TDataSetvirtual
Fit(const char *formula, const char *varexp, const char *selection="", Option_t *option="", Option_t *goption="", Int_t nentries=1000000000, Int_t firstentry=0)TTablevirtual
fListTDataSetprotected
fMaxIndexTTableprotected
fNTTableprotected
fNameTNamedprotected
fParentTDataSetprotected
fRowClassTTableDescriptorprotected
fSecondDescriptorTTableDescriptorprotected
fSizeTTableprotected
fTableTTableprotected
fTitleTNamedprotected
GetArray() const TTableinline
GetCollection() const TDataSetinlinevirtual
GetColumnComment(Int_t columnIndex) const TTablevirtual
GetColumnIndex(const Char_t *columnName) const TTablevirtual
GetColumnName(Int_t columnIndex) const TTablevirtual
GetColumnSize(Int_t columnIndex) const TTablevirtual
GetColumnSize(const Char_t *columnName=0) const TTablevirtual
GetColumnType(Int_t columnIndex) const TTablevirtual
GetColumnType(const Char_t *columnName=0) const TTablevirtual
GetDescriptorPointer() const TTableDescriptorprotectedvirtual
GetDimensions(Int_t columnIndex) const TTablevirtual
GetDimensions(const Char_t *columnName=0) const TTablevirtual
GetDrawOption() const TObjectvirtual
GetDtorOnly()TObjectstatic
GetIconName() const TObjectvirtual
GetIndexArray(Int_t columnIndex) const TTablevirtual
GetList() const TDataSetinline
GetListSize() const TDataSetinlinevirtual
GetMainSet()TDataSetstatic
GetMother() const TDataSetinline
GetName() const TNamedinlinevirtual
GetNRows() const TTablevirtual
GetNumberOfColumns() const TTablevirtual
GetObjArray() const TDataSetinline
GetObject() const TDataSetvirtual
GetObjectInfo(Int_t px, Int_t py) const TObjectvirtual
GetObjectStat()TObjectstatic
GetOffset(Int_t columnIndex) const TTablevirtual
GetOffset(const Char_t *columnName=0) const TTablevirtual
GetOption() const TObjectinlinevirtual
GetParent() const TDataSetinlinevirtual
GetRealParent()TDataSetprotected
GetRowClass() const TTablevirtual
GetRowDescriptors() const TTablevirtual
GetRowSize() const TTablevirtual
GetSize() const TTableinline
GetTable(Int_t i=0) const TTableDescriptorinline
GetTableDescriptors() const TTablevirtual
GetTableSize() const TTablevirtual
GetTitle() const TNamedinlinevirtual
GetType() const TTablevirtual
GetTypeId(const char *typeName)TTablestatic
GetTypeName(EColumnType type)TTablestatic
GetTypeSize(Int_t columnIndex) const TTablevirtual
GetTypeSize(const Char_t *columnName=0) const TTablevirtual
GetUniqueID() const TObjectvirtual
HandleTimer(TTimer *timer)TObjectvirtual
HasData() const TTableinlinevirtual
Hash() const TNamedinlinevirtual
IndexArray(Int_t columnIndex) const TTableDescriptorinline
Info(const char *method, const char *msgfmt,...) const TObjectvirtual
InheritsFrom(const char *classname) const TObjectvirtual
InheritsFrom(const TClass *cl) const TObjectvirtual
Init(TClass *classPtr)TTableDescriptorprotectedvirtual
InsertRows(const void *rows, Long_t indx, UInt_t nRows=1)TTablevirtual
Inspect() const TObjectvirtual
Instance() const TDataSetvirtual
instance()TDataSetinlinestatic
InvertAllMarks()TDataSet
InvertBit(UInt_t f)TObjectinline
IsEmpty() const TDataSetvirtual
IsEqual(const TObject *obj) const TObjectvirtual
IsFolder() const TTablevirtual
IsMarked() const TDataSetinlinevirtual
IsOnHeap() const TObjectinline
IsSortable() const TNamedinlinevirtual
IsThisDir(const char *dirname, int len=-1, int ignorecase=0) const TDataSetvirtual
IsZombie() const TObjectinline
iterator typedefTTableDescriptor
kAll enum valueTDataSet
kArray enum valueTDataSet
kBitMask enum valueTObject
kBool enum valueTTable
kCanDelete enum valueTObject
kCannotPick enum valueTObject
kChar enum valueTTable
kContinue enum valueTDataSet
kDouble enum valueTTable
kEndColumnType enum valueTTable
kFloat enum valueTTable
kHasUUID enum valueTObject
kInt enum valueTTable
kInvalidObject enum valueTObject
kIsNotOwn enum valueTTable
kIsOnHeap enum valueTObject
kIsReferenced enum valueTObject
kLong enum valueTTable
kMark enum valueTDataSet
kMarked enum valueTDataSet
kMustCleanup enum valueTObject
kNAN enum valueTTable
kNoContextMenu enum valueTObject
kNotDeleted enum valueTObject
kObjInCanvas enum valueTObject
kOverwrite enum valueTObject
kPrune enum valueTDataSet
kPtr enum valueTTable
kRefs enum valueTDataSet
kReset enum valueTDataSet
kSet enum valueTDataSet
kShort enum valueTTable
kSingleKey enum valueTObject
kStop enum valueTDataSet
kStruct enum valueTDataSet
kUChar enum valueTTable
kUInt enum valueTTable
kULong enum valueTTable
kUp enum valueTDataSet
kUShort enum valueTTable
kWriteDelete enum valueTObject
kZombie enum valueTObject
Last() const TDataSetvirtual
LearnTable(const TTable *parentTable)TTableDescriptor
LearnTable(TClass *classPtr)TTableDescriptor
ls(Option_t *option="") const TDataSetvirtual
ls(Int_t depth) const TDataSetvirtual
MakeCollection()TDataSetprotected
MakeCommentField(Bool_t createFlag=kTRUE)TTableDescriptor
MakeDescriptor(const char *structName)TTableDescriptorstatic
MakeExpression(const Char_t *expressions[], Int_t nExpressions)TTablevirtual
MakeZombie()TObjectinlineprotected
Mark()TDataSetinline
Mark(UInt_t flag, EBitOpt reset=kSet)TDataSetinline
MarkAll()TDataSet
MayNotUse(const char *method) const TObject
NaN()TTable
New(const Char_t *name, const Char_t *type, void *array, UInt_t size)TTablestatic
Next() const TDataSetvirtual
Notify()TObjectvirtual
NumberOfColumns() const TTableDescriptorinline
Obsolete(const char *method, const char *asOfVers, const char *removedFromVers) const TObject
Offset(Int_t columnIndex) const TTableDescriptorinline
Offset(const Char_t *columnName=0) const TTableDescriptor
operator delete(void *ptr)TObject
operator delete[](void *ptr)TObject
operator new(size_t sz)TObjectinline
operator new(size_t sz, void *vp)TObjectinline
operator new[](size_t sz)TObjectinline
operator new[](size_t sz, void *vp)TObjectinline
operator=(const TTableDescriptor &dsc)TTableDescriptorprivate
TTable::operator=(const TTable &rhs)TTable
TNamed::operator=(const TNamed &rhs)TNamed
TObject::operator=(const TObject &rhs)TObject
operator[](Int_t i)TTableDescriptorinline
operator[](Int_t i) const TTableDescriptorinline
OutOfBoundsError(const char *where, Int_t i) const TTableprotected
Paint(Option_t *option="")TObjectvirtual
Pass(EDataSetPass(*callback)(TDataSet *), Int_t depth=0)TDataSetvirtual
Pass(EDataSetPass(*callback)(TDataSet *, void *), void *user, Int_t depth=0)TDataSetvirtual
Path() const TDataSetvirtual
pbegin()TTableinline
pend()TTableinline
Pop()TObjectvirtual
Prev() const TDataSetvirtual
Print(Char_t *buf, Int_t n) const TTablevirtual
Print(Option_t *opt="") const TTableinlinevirtual
Print(Int_t row, Int_t rownumber=10, const Char_t *colfirst="", const Char_t *collast="") const TTablevirtual
PrintContents(Option_t *opt="") const TTablevirtual
PrintHeader() const TTablevirtual
Project(const char *hname, const char *varexp, const char *selection="", Option_t *option="", Int_t nentries=1000000000, Int_t firstentry=0)TTablevirtual
Purge(Option_t *opt="")TTablevirtual
Read(const char *name)TObjectvirtual
ReAlloc(Int_t newsize)TTableprotected
ReAllocate(Int_t newsize)TTable
ReAllocate()TTable
RecursiveRemove(TObject *obj)TObjectvirtual
Remove(TDataSet *set)TDataSetvirtual
RemoveAt(Int_t idx)TDataSetvirtual
Reset(Int_t c=0)TTablevirtual
ResetBit(UInt_t f)TObjectinline
ResetMap(Bool_t wipe=kTRUE)TTablevirtual
RowClass() const TTableDescriptorinline
SaveAs(const char *filename="", Option_t *option="") const TObjectvirtual
SavePrimitive(std::ostream &out, Option_t *option="")TTablevirtual
Set(Int_t n)TTablevirtual
Set(Int_t n, Char_t *array)TTablevirtual
SetBit(UInt_t f, Bool_t set)TObject
SetBit(UInt_t f)TObjectinline
SetColumnType(TTable::EColumnType type, Int_t column)TTableDescriptorinline
SetCommentsSetName(const char *name=".comments")TTableDescriptorprotectedstatic
SetDescriptorPointer(TTableDescriptor *list)TTableDescriptorprotectedvirtual
SetDimensions(UInt_t dim, Int_t column)TTableDescriptorinline
SetDrawOption(Option_t *option="")TObjectvirtual
SetDtorOnly(void *obj)TObjectstatic
SetfN(Long_t len)TTableprotected
SetMother(TObject *mother)TDataSetinlineprotectedvirtual
SetMother(TDataSet *parent=0)TDataSetinlinevirtual
SetName(const char *name)TNamedvirtual
SetNameTitle(const char *name, const char *title)TNamedvirtual
SetNRows(Int_t n)TTableinlinevirtual
SetObject(TObject *obj)TDataSetvirtual
SetObjectStat(Bool_t stat)TObjectstatic
SetOffset(UInt_t offset, Int_t column)TTableDescriptorinline
SetParent(TDataSet *parent=0)TDataSetvirtual
SetSize(UInt_t size, Int_t column)TTableDescriptorinline
SetTablePointer(void *table)TTableprotected
SetTitle(const char *title="")TNamedvirtual
SetType(const char *const type)TTableprotectedvirtual
SetTypeSize(UInt_t size, Int_t column)TTableDescriptorinline
SetUniqueID(UInt_t uid)TObjectvirtual
SetUsedRows(Int_t n)TTableinlineprotected
SetWrite()TDataSetvirtual
Shunt(TDataSet *newParent=0)TDataSetvirtual
Sizeof() const TTableDescriptorvirtual
Sort()TDataSetvirtual
SortIt(TDataSet *ds)TDataSetprotectedstatic
SortIt(TDataSet *ds, void *user)TDataSetprotectedstatic
StreamerHeader(TBuffer &b, Version_t version=3)TTableprotected
StreamerTable(TBuffer &b, Version_t version=3)TTableprotected
SysError(const char *method, const char *msgfmt,...) const TObjectvirtual
TableDictionary()TTableDescriptorstatic
TTable::TableDictionary(const char *className, const char *structName, TTableDescriptor *&ColDescriptors)TTableprotectedstatic
TDataSet::TDataSet(const char *name, const char *title)TDataSetinlineprotected
TDataSet::TDataSet(const char *name="", TDataSet *parent=0, Bool_t arrayFlag=kFALSE)TDataSet
TDataSet::TDataSet(const TDataSet &src, EDataSetPass iopt=kAll)TDataSet
TDataSet::TDataSet(TNode &src)TDataSet
TestBit(UInt_t f) const TObjectinline
TestBits(UInt_t f) const TObjectinline
TNamed()TNamedinline
TNamed(const char *name, const char *title)TNamedinline
TNamed(const TString &name, const TString &title)TNamedinline
TNamed(const TNamed &named)TNamed
TObject()TObject
TObject(const TObject &object)TObject
TTable classTTableDescriptorfriend
TTable::TTable(const char *name=0, Int_t size=0)TTable
TTable::TTable(const char *name, Int_t n, Int_t size)TTable
TTable::TTable(const char *name, Int_t n, Char_t *array, Int_t size)TTable
TTable::TTable(const char *name, const char *type, Int_t n, Char_t *array, Int_t size)TTable
TTable::TTable(const TTable &table)TTable
TTableDescriptor(const TTable *parentTable)TTableDescriptor
TTableDescriptor(TClass *classPtr)TTableDescriptor
TTableDescriptor(const TTableDescriptor &dsc)TTableDescriptorinline
TTableDescriptor()TTableDescriptorinline
TTableDescriptor(const char *name)TTableDescriptorinline
TTableDescriptor(Int_t n)TTableDescriptorinline
TTableDescriptor(const char *name, Int_t n)TTableDescriptorinline
TypeSize(Int_t columnIndex) const TTableDescriptorinline
TypeSize(const Char_t *columnName=0) const TTableDescriptor
UnMark()TDataSetinline
UnMarkAll()TDataSet
Update()TTablevirtual
Update(TDataSet *set, UInt_t opt=0)TTablevirtual
UpdateOffsets(const TTableDescriptor *newDesciptor)TTableDescriptorvirtual
UseCurrentStyle()TObjectvirtual
Warning(const char *method, const char *msgfmt,...) const TObjectvirtual
Write(const char *name=0, Int_t option=0, Int_t bufsize=0)TDataSetvirtual
Write(const char *name=0, Int_t option=0, Int_t bufsize=0) const TDataSetvirtual
~TDataSet()TDataSetvirtual
~TNamed()TNamedinlinevirtual
~TObject()TObjectvirtual
~TTable()TTablevirtual
~TTableDescriptor()TTableDescriptorvirtual